Voriconazole and caspofungin – novel drugs in treatment of systemic fungal infections.
In this study voriconazole and caspofungin mechanism of action has been shown and efficacy and safety of both drugs have been compared with liposomal and conventional amphotericin B. Indications and contraindications for prophylaxis, empirical antifungal therapy, pre- emptive therapy and invasive treatment of fungal infections were described.
